Hearty Busy-Day Stew

Prep Time
10 min
Cook Time
7 hours 30 min
Yield
6 servings
Ingredients
- 1-1/2 pounds beef stew meat
- 1-1/2 pounds potatoes (about 3 medium), peeled and cut into 1-inch cubes
- 1 can (14-1/2 ounces) diced tomatoes, undrained
- 1 can (14-1/2 ounces) beef broth
- 2-1/2 cups fresh baby carrots (about 12 ounces)
- 1 large tomato, chopped
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 2 tablespoons taco seasoning
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 2 tablespoons cornstarch
- 2 tablespoons cold water
Directions
- In a 5- or 6-qt. slow cooker, combine first 10 ingredients. Cook, covered, on low 7-9 hours or until beef and vegetables are tender.
- In a small bowl, mix cornstarch and water until smooth; gradually stir into stew. Cook, covered, on high 30-45 minutes longer or until stew is slightly thickened.
Nutrition Facts
1-3/4 cups: 303 calories, 8g fat (3g saturated fat), 71mg cholesterol, 986mg sodium, 32g carbohydrate (8g sugars, 4g fiber), 25g protein.
